TITLE:
Consideration and Approval of Contract: Approve the renewal of our Workers' Compensation contract with Copperpoint Mutual Insurance at an estimated annual cost of $725,000. (Workers Compensation Insurance Contract).
RECOMMENDED ACTION:
-
Council approve the renewal of our Workers' Compensation contract with Copperpoint Mutual Insurance at an estimated annual cost of $725,000.
Executive Summary:
Approval of the renewal of our Workers' Compensation coverage at a reduction of $120,000. No changes in coverage or insurance providers.
Financial Impact:
By renewing our Workers' Compensation insurance coverage with CopperPoint insurance the City will save an estimated $120,000 this fiscal period in addition to the $253,000 we saved at last year's renewal. The estimated annual premium for 2015-2016 is less than the total paid during the 2005-2006 fiscal period. This is the same insurance carrier with the same coverage.
Connection to Council Goal and/or Regional Plan:
Effective governance.
Has There Been Previous Council Decision on This:
Council received a short briefing on our Workers' Compensation renewal during the three day budget retreat.
Options and Alternatives:
1) Approve
2) Request additional quotes
3) Recommend self insurance for the following fiscal period
